29 CFR 1910.242(b): Effective chip guarding and personal protective equipment was not used when compressed air was used for cleaning purposes: (a) Yard - On or about November 16, 2023, employer allowed employees to use compressed air for cleaning without the use of personal protective equipment such as safety glasses to protect the eyes and other body parts.

29 CFR 1910.37(b)(2): Each exit was not clearly visible and marked by a sign reading "Exit": (a) Maintenance department - On or about November 18, 2023, the employer did not provide exit sign over exit door in maintenance department exposing employees to fire hazards.
